Susan Meerdink is an Assistant Professor in the Department of Geography at the University of Iowa, affiliated with the College of Liberal Arts and Sciences. Her research focuses on the integration of machine learning, remote sensing, and terrestrial ecology to address environmental monitoring challenges.
- Specializes in computational methods for high-resolution imagery processing
- Develops algorithms to characterize vegetation function via optical/thermal properties
- Active in interdisciplinary research spanning remote sensing and ecosystem analysis
Her recent publications emphasize applications of hyperspectral and thermal imagery, with a focus on drought stress monitoring, invasive species detection, and harmful algal bloom tracking across diverse ecosystems. Meerdink contributes to the LOQATE Lab and holds a PhD from the University of California, Santa Barbara.
